As used in NRS 200.700 to 200.760, inclusive, unless the context otherwise requires:

1.  ’Performance’ means any play, film, photograph, computer-generated image, electronic representation, dance or other visual presentation.

2.  ’Promote’ means to produce, direct, procure, manufacture, sell, give, lend, publish, distribute, exhibit, advertise or possess for the purpose of distribution.

3.  ’Sexual conduct’ means sexual intercourse, lewd exhibition of the genitals, fellatio, cunnilingus, bestiality, anal intercourse, excretion, sado-masochistic abuse, masturbation, or the penetration of any part of a person‘s body or of any object manipulated or inserted by a person into the genital or anal opening of the body of another.

4.  ’Sexual portrayal’ means the depiction of a person in a manner which appeals to the prurient interest in sex and which does not have serious literary, artistic, political or scientific value.
